We recently upgraded our kitchen stove to a glass top the wife wanted. Overall, it is great and more efficient than the old burner type. That said we found out we could no longer use our 30-pound pressure canner on it. When the canner is full it can easily exceed 45 pounds and would break the class cook top. So, I used the canner on my crab boiler gas burner. The drawback I needed to set up a separate clean space to uses it and baby sit it.

I was perusing the WWW and found that Presto makes a fully electric automatic canner the meets FDA approval for pressure canning and general bath canning. The canner prompts you on each step and makes it pretty easy. It does take a little longer but that is better than breaking the glass cook top and babysitting the gas burner. I am on my second batch of green bean canning no salt require as many other recipes call for great for people with high blood pressure. I did put some minced garlic in the beans. You can use any canning recipe just make sure you the canning times in the recipe.
